What Caused Ernie Anastos’ Death At 82? All About NYC News Anchor’s Final Moments And His Wife Kelly


Veteran Television Journalist, Ernie Anastos, one of the most popular faces in New York City broadcasting, has died. He passed away suddenly on March 12, 2026, at the age of 82. The news was confirmed by his family, marking the end of his inspiring 40-year career in TV journalism. Ernie was admired for his calm news delivery and positive approach to storytelling, contrasting with many modern TV news anchors. Needless to say, his death attracted countless tributes from popular personalities, his colleagues, and viewers. Here’s what we know about the cause of his death.

What caused Ernie Anastos’ Death?

According to reports by CBS, Anastos passed away after suffering complications related to pneumonia. His wife, Kelly Anastos, confirmed he was receiving treatment at the Northern Westchester Hospital before his death. The veteran broadcaster had reportedly been admitted to the hospital when his condition declined due to the infection. Pneumonia, which can be particularly dangerous for older adults, ultimately led to complications that took his life.

Who was Ernie Anastos’ wife?

Apart from his professional life, Ernie Antonio was known as a devoted family man. He had been married to Kelly Anastos for more than four decades, and the couple often appeared together at community and cultural events around New York. They had welcomed two children, a daughter named Nina and a son named Phillip. According to reports, Nina later worked with her father on his media ventures, including helping him manage projects for the Anastos Media Group.

On the other hand, his son, Phillip, pursued a career in business and has operated several restaurant franchises in the New York and New Jersey area. Despite Anastos’ public career, the family maintained a relatively private personal life away from the spotlight.

More about Ernie Anastos 

Ernie Anastos built one of the most successful careers in local television news in the United States. Throughout his career, he worked with several major New York stations, including WABC-TV, WCBS-TV, and WNYW-TV. One of his most well-known segments was Positively Ernie. It focused on sharing motivating and inspiring stories about community achievements. Needless to say, Ernie received numerous awards and honors, including more than 30 Emmy Awards and a Lifetime Emmy recognition for his contributions to journalism. In fact, to recognise his impact, New York officials even declared March 21 every year as “Ernie Anastos Day”, to celebrate his work and influence in local broadcasting.
